Overview

Anki is a free and open-source flashcard program that utilizes a sophisticated spaced repetition algorithm to help users memorize information efficiently. It is highly customizable and supports various media types, making it a favorite among serious learners, particularly in fields like medicine and language learning.

🏆 Alternatives

Quizlet Brainscape SuperMemo

Compared to Quizlet, Anki has a steeper learning curve but offers a more scientifically-backed and customizable approach to learning.
